siri dialing 911

If I were to say, "Siri, call 911 and report a traffic accident at this current location" , does anyone know what it would do. I'm not sure how to test it, but it could come in handy in an emergency.

If you tell Siri to call a number, it calls the number.

Siri does not "report a traffic accident" or any other issue to the other party on the phone. YOU do that by talking to them.

Siri will not dial 911. It will, however, dial any other combination of <number>11 - 311, 411 et cetera, all work.


It won't dial it even if you create a contact. The old Voice Control also won't dial 911, however it WILL dial, if you have it in your contact list.


I have called Apple about the issue and they haven't given any explanation for this behaviour, which is clearly intentional, but not explained anywhere.
